J'ai postulé via un recruteur. Le processus a pris plus d'une semaine. J'ai passé un entretien chez Coforge (New Delhi) en juin 2022
Entretien
3 levels of interview :
1. Technical round related to Payments Domain (as it was a Payments BA role). Communication and knowledge of Payments were tested.
2. Managerial round was much more focused on BA process and the person reiterated the role for which the organization was hiring. Importance given on CSPO certification and Product Owner capabilities.
3. HR round was salary negotiation alone.
In one and half weeks time, they interviewed me and rolled out the offer letter.

J'ai postulé en ligne. J'ai passé un entretien chez Coforge (Greater Noida) en août 2025
Entretien
The interview process was average/ moderate in terms of difficulty level. They test you majorly on your understanding of the basics of the role. Additionally, it is your thought process and approach which is tested. It doesn’t matter much if you have the domain knowledge in which they’re working
